Stellar Occultation by (307261) 2002 MS4 on 2026-07-11 (05:14:16 UT)

CTU: Cross-track uncertainty (zero means: use the nominal prediction value, see event details below). Offsets and CTU all in mas.


Event Details
 Occultation UUID [and db] : 52efb320-4099-11f0-4ed7-d3ccfd9e5bb6 [cetnos]

 Occultation Date + Time   : 2026-07-11 at 05:14:16 UT +/- 0.45 min  [1]
 Object Designation        : (307261) 2002 MS4
 Star Designation          : GDR3 4212215134632514304
 Star Coordinates (ICRF)   : RA = 19 15 20.0593, DE = -04 45 54.271  [2]
 Star Magnitudes           : G = 15.97 mag, RP = 15.13 mag, BP = 16.7 mag
 Object Magnitude          : V = 20.28 mag
 Estimated Magnitude Drop  : 4.3 mag
 Estimated Max. Duration   : 25.7 sec
 Speed of the shadow       : 25.2 km/s
 Object Mean Diameter      : 647.9 km  (src: CORA+astorb) => apparent = 20 mas
 Apparent Motion           : 0.0467 arcs/min @ PA = 263 deg
 Horizontal Parallax       : 0.1950 arcs
 Dynamical Class           : TNO
 Elongation to Moon & Sun  : 130° (sunlit = 15%), Sun = 163°
 Cross-track uncertainty   : 5.3 mas = 173 km = 0.27 path-width (1-sig)
 RUWE and duplicate source : 1.04 mas, dup.src = 0  (0:false, 1:true)

 Ephemeris Reference       : JPL#23

 Object is a <TNOs are Cool> target !

 [1] time t0 of closest geocentric approach c/a, [2] including proper motion until t0
